Hans Theo Baumann made either these or very similar looking ones in this particular colour for Gral-glas in 1966 (pattern F468).

I'm comparing it to a photograph of the Gral-glas book on page 108. However, the neck in your photograph seems to be slightly longer. That might either point to a different maker like Zwiesel, or to the fact that the pictures are taken from a different angle, making the neck look shorter. No measurements are given, and I can't seem to find the corresponding pattern book sadly.

Title: Gralglas - Deutsches Design 1930-1981
Autors: Helmut Ricke, Wilfried van Loyen, Xenia Riemann
Publisher: Deutscher Kunstverlag Museum Kunstpalast

link: http://www.amazon.de/gralglas-Deutsches-1930-1981-Xenia-Riemann/dp/3422070133/ref=sr_1_1?ie=UTF8&qid=1303590526&sr=1-1

There is an exhibition tied to the book in the Hentrich Museum (at the Kunstpalast in Düsseldorf, Germany), until the 29th of May
